VDA Product Compliance. Volume 2: Product Safety and Product Conformity. 1st edition, July 2026

The shared goal of the VDA and its members is to continuously ensure the compliance of their products in a global market while protecting people and the environment as well as preventing hazards. For the purposes of this recommendation, Product Compliance (PC) includes so-called binding obligations, namely all applicable legal obligations and those voluntarily entered into by the company.

Product Compliance is crucial for a company's business success and should therefore be ensured for the products provided. This refers to systems, hardware, software and/or services.

Products are becoming more and more complex; there is a growing number of statutory and regulatory requirements and interdependencies in supply chains are increasing. In order to meet these requirements, companies need elements helping them to identify, monitor, control and minimize product-related risks. A Product Compliance System (PCS) is used for this purpose, which is intended to enable the organization to identify and minimize potential risks at an early stage. The PCS is based on the Three Lines Model and describes the governance function (Second Line), while this VDA volume describes the tasks of the operational departments (First Line) derived from the PCS. People who take on these tasks are called Product Safety and Conformity Representatives (PSCR). It is at the discretion of each company to delegate these tasks through appropriate processes to one or more individuals, functions, or roles within the organization.
